Diseases

Show/Hide Table
Disease IDSourceNameDescription
615872 OMIMCiliary dyskinesia, primary, 29 (CILD29)A disorder characterized by abnormalities of motile cilia. Respiratory infections leading to chronic inflammation and bronchiectasis are recurrent, due to defects in the respiratory cilia. CILD29 patients do not exhibit situs inversus, a congenital abnormality in which visceral organs are opposite to their normal positions (situs solitus) due to lateral transposition. The disease is caused by variants affecting the gene represented in this entry. Marked reduction of cilia in multiciliate cells due to defective mother centriole generation and placement. Remaining cilia correctly express axonemal motor proteins, are motile and do not show beating defects. Defects are probably caused by a strong reduction in the number of multiple motile cilia covering the cell surface in respiratory epithelial cells (PubMed:24747639).
